| Interface | Description | 
|---|---|
| SaslClient | Performs SASL authentication as a client. | 
| SaslClientFactory | An interface for creating instances of  SaslClient. | 
| SaslServer | Performs SASL authentication as a server. | 
| SaslServerFactory | An interface for creating instances of  SaslServer. | 
| Class | Description | 
|---|---|
| AuthorizeCallback | This callback is used by  SaslServerto determine whether
 one entity (identified by an authenticated authentication id)
 can act on
 behalf of another entity (identified by an authorization id). | 
| RealmCallback | This callback is used by  SaslClientandSaslServerto retrieve realm information. | 
| RealmChoiceCallback | This callback is used by  SaslClientandSaslServerto obtain a realm given a list of realm choices. | 
| Sasl | A static class for creating SASL clients and servers. | 
| Exception | Description | 
|---|---|
| AuthenticationException | This exception is thrown by a SASL mechanism implementation
 to indicate that the SASL
 exchange has failed due to reasons related to authentication, such as
 an invalid identity, passphrase, or key. | 
| SaslException | This class represents an error that has occurred when using SASL. |
